在當(dāng)今數(shù)字化時代,擁有自己的網(wǎng)站已經(jīng)成為個人和企業(yè)展示自我、分享信息的重要方式。無論是為了個人興趣、職業(yè)發(fā)展還是商業(yè)需求,學(xué)習(xí)如何搭建網(wǎng)站都顯得尤為重要。而閱讀相關(guān)書籍則是系統(tǒng)學(xué)習(xí)這一技能的有效途徑之一。下面將推薦幾本適合初學(xué)者入門以及進階者提高的關(guān)于搭建網(wǎng)站的書籍。
《HTML與CSS設(shè)計與構(gòu)建網(wǎng)站》
這本書由Adrienne Watt等人合著,是一本非常適合初學(xué)者入門的教材。它不僅詳細介紹了HTML5和CSS3的基礎(chǔ)知識,還通過實際案例教會讀者如何使用這些技術(shù)來創(chuàng)建美觀且功能齊全的網(wǎng)站頁面。書中內(nèi)容通俗易懂,并配有大量的圖示幫助理解,非常適合沒有編程背景但對網(wǎng)頁設(shè)計感興趣的朋友閱讀。
《JavaScript高級程序設(shè)計》
雖然這本書主要講述的是JavaScript編程語言本身,但對于希望深入了解前端開發(fā)的同學(xué)來說卻是必不可少的參考書之一。作者Nicholas C. Zakas以其深厚的技術(shù)功底,從基礎(chǔ)語法到高級特性全面覆蓋了JS的各個方面,同時還探討了許多最佳實踐原則及性能優(yōu)化技巧。掌握了JS之后,你將能夠為你的靜態(tài)網(wǎng)頁添加更多動態(tài)效果,使其更加生動有趣。
《響應(yīng)式Web設(shè)計》
隨著移動設(shè)備日益普及,如何讓網(wǎng)站在不同尺寸屏幕上都能良好顯示成為了設(shè)計師們面臨的挑戰(zhàn)之一。Ethan Marcotte所著的《響應(yīng)式Web設(shè)計》正是針對這一問題提出了解決方案——采用流體網(wǎng)格布局、靈活圖片等技術(shù)手段實現(xiàn)跨平臺兼容性。本書深入淺出地講解了響應(yīng)式設(shè)計理念及其背后原理,并通過實例演示了具體實現(xiàn)方法,對于想要提升用戶體驗的開發(fā)者而言極具價值。
《Node.js入門經(jīng)典》
對于那些對服務(wù)器端編程感興趣的人來說,《Node.js入門經(jīng)典》是一個很好的起點。作為一款基于Chrome V8引擎構(gòu)建的JavaScript運行環(huán)境,Node.js允許開發(fā)者利用熟悉的語言進行后端開發(fā)工作。該書由樸靈編著,首先介紹了Node的基本概念與安裝配置步驟,接著逐步深入講解文件系統(tǒng)操作、網(wǎng)絡(luò)通信等功能模塊的應(yīng)用方法,最后還提供了一個完整的項目案例供讀者練習(xí)鞏固所學(xué)知識。
以上四本書籍涵蓋了從前端到后端、理論到實踐等多個方面的內(nèi)容,無論你是剛接觸網(wǎng)站建設(shè)領(lǐng)域的新手小白還是有一定經(jīng)驗想進一步提升技術(shù)水平的老手,相信都能從中找到適合自己的學(xué)習(xí)資源。當(dāng)然,除了閱讀書籍之外,動手實踐同樣非常重要;只有將理論應(yīng)用于實際操作當(dāng)中,才能真正掌握搭建網(wǎng)站的本領(lǐng)。希望每位有志于此的朋友都能夠早日實現(xiàn)心中所想,打造出屬于自己的精彩網(wǎng)絡(luò)空間!